excel怎么列数据公式排序

excel怎么列数据公式排序

在Excel中进行列数据公式排序的方法有多种,包括使用排序功能、数组公式、动态数组函数等。这些方法可以帮助你高效、准确地对数据进行排序。以下是其中一种方法的详细描述:

使用排序功能是一种简单、直接的方法,可以快速将数据按升序或降序排列。首先选择要排序的列,然后点击“数据”选项卡,选择“排序”按钮,根据需要选择“升序”或“降序”。这种方法适用于大多数情况,尤其是当你需要快速对数据进行排序时。

一、使用排序功能

使用Excel的内置排序功能是最简单的方法之一。以下是具体步骤:

  1. 选择数据区域:首先,选中你需要排序的列或整个数据区域。如果数据包含表头,请确保也选中表头。

  2. 打开排序功能:点击Excel菜单栏中的“数据”选项卡,然后点击“排序”按钮。

  3. 设置排序条件:在弹出的对话框中,选择你要排序的列、排序的依据(如值、单元格颜色、字体颜色等)以及排序顺序(升序或降序)。

  4. 应用排序:点击“确定”按钮,Excel将按你设置的条件对数据进行排序。

这种方法的优点是简单、直观,适用于绝大多数排序需求。然而,对于一些复杂的排序需求,可能需要借助数组公式或动态数组函数。

二、使用公式进行排序

数组公式是一种强大的工具,可以帮助你在不改变原始数据的情况下进行排序。以下是具体步骤:

  1. 创建辅助列:在数据旁边创建一个辅助列,用于存储排序后的结果。

  2. 输入排序公式:在辅助列的第一个单元格中输入数组公式,例如使用=LARGE函数进行降序排序,或使用=SMALL函数进行升序排序。

  3. 应用公式:按下Ctrl+Shift+Enter键,Excel会自动将公式应用到整个数组中。

  4. 结果展示:辅助列中将显示排序后的结果,你可以根据需要复制这些数据到其他位置。

这种方法的优点是不会改变原始数据,但缺点是需要一定的公式知识,对于初学者可能会有些复杂。

三、使用动态数组函数

动态数组函数是Excel 365和Excel 2019中的新功能,可以自动调整范围大小,适应数据变化。以下是具体步骤:

  1. 选择数据区域:首先,选中你需要排序的列或整个数据区域。

  2. 输入动态数组公式:在目标单元格中输入动态数组公式,例如=SORT函数。

  3. 设置排序条件:在公式中设置排序的依据和顺序。

  4. 结果展示:Excel会自动生成排序后的结果,并动态调整范围大小,适应数据变化。

这种方法的优点是简单、灵活,适用于需要频繁更新的数据排序需求。

四、综合应用

在实际工作中,可能需要综合应用以上方法来满足复杂的排序需求。以下是一个综合应用的例子:

  1. 数据准备:假设你有一张包含员工姓名、年龄、部门和薪资的表格。

  2. 排序需求:你需要按部门进行升序排序,然后在每个部门内按薪资进行降序排序。

  3. 步骤一:初步排序:首先使用排序功能按部门进行升序排序。

  4. 步骤二:二次排序:然后在每个部门内使用数组公式进行二次排序,按薪资进行降序排序。

  5. 步骤三:结果展示:将排序后的结果复制到目标位置,生成最终的排序表格。

五、总结

Excel提供了多种排序方法,包括排序功能、数组公式和动态数组函数。这些方法各有优缺点,适用于不同的排序需求。对于简单的排序需求,使用内置的排序功能即可;对于复杂的排序需求,可以结合使用数组公式和动态数组函数。通过综合应用这些方法,可以高效、准确地对数据进行排序,提高工作效率。

相关问答FAQs:

1. 如何使用Excel进行数据排序?

在Excel中,您可以通过以下步骤对数据进行排序:

  • 选择要排序的数据范围。
  • 点击Excel菜单栏中的“数据”选项卡。
  • 在“排序和筛选”组中,点击“排序”按钮。
  • 在弹出的对话框中,选择要按照哪一列进行排序。
  • 选择排序顺序(升序或降序)。
  • 点击“确定”按钮,数据将按照选择的列进行排序。

2. 如何按照公式的结果对Excel中的数据进行排序?

如果您想根据公式的结果对Excel中的数据进行排序,可以按照以下步骤操作:

  • 在Excel中,创建一个新的列。
  • 在新列的第一个单元格中输入您要使用的排序公式。
  • 将公式拖动或复制到整个列中,以应用到其他单元格。
  • 选择要排序的数据范围,包括新列。
  • 点击Excel菜单栏中的“数据”选项卡。
  • 在“排序和筛选”组中,点击“排序”按钮。
  • 在弹出的对话框中,选择新列作为排序依据。
  • 选择排序顺序(升序或降序)。
  • 点击“确定”按钮,数据将按照公式结果进行排序。

3. 如何在Excel中使用多个列的公式进行排序?

如果您想根据多个列的公式结果对Excel中的数据进行排序,可以按照以下步骤操作:

  • 在Excel中,创建一个新的列。
  • 在新列的第一个单元格中输入您要使用的排序公式,该公式应包括多个列的参考。
  • 将公式拖动或复制到整个列中,以应用到其他单元格。
  • 选择要排序的数据范围,包括新列。
  • 点击Excel菜单栏中的“数据”选项卡。
  • 在“排序和筛选”组中,点击“排序”按钮。
  • 在弹出的对话框中,选择新列作为排序依据。
  • 选择排序顺序(升序或降序)。
  • 点击“确定”按钮,数据将按照多个列的公式结果进行排序。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4189658

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部